Divorce of the Sun and Moon
There was a time when the light of my mind was so bright I could see the roads of the neurons traveling from its origin to its destination. The alternate routes were just as visible and I could re-route traffic to a more organized and economical pattern to give the shortest length from the two points, allowing faster recall. As it continued, and it seemed to go well, the light changed its course to shine upon other areas to fulfill other needs, such as monetary systems, social systems, and sexual systems. These areas were highly congested with only one route to choose from seemingly very little area to create new pathways. In the time of observing the same roads over and over, the moon takes its slow walk onto the stage to reflect every bit of the memory and cast its shadow in its wake. The dimness took way for the darkness where it is more difficult to see from where my actions stem. It has been a long night and I cautiously step into the void wondering how long the sin will be away from the sun.
